Italian sophistication on the Tuscan coast

By Esme Fox, VeryChic correspondent
Tuscany is that idyllic part of Italy where one imagines long lunches under the shade of an old olive tree and undulating hills, hiding charming idyllic villages. However, situated right on the coast, just north of Pisa and the Versilia Riviera, you’ll find a glitzy part of Tuscany, frequented by well-heeled locals and tourists alike. Forte dei Marmi has been a playground for the rich and famous since the 18th Century. This is where wealthy families from nearby Florence and the north of Italy would come to spend their summers. It has also played host to well-known figures from the world of art and literature, including author Aldous Huxley and sculptor Henry Moore, who had a studio here. Today its popularity has not waned and even fashion designer Giorgio Armani has a villa here. In this sophisticated Italian resort sits the plush five-star Grand Hotel Imperiale, just 200 metres from the sea and with stunning views of the pine covered Apuan Alps.   • Visit nearby Torre del Lago to see where Giacomo Puccini once lived and where he wrote some of his operas. In the summer, there’s a festival here where Puccini’s operas are performed at an open-air theatre next to the lake.
  • If you’re here on a Wednesday, make sure you visit the local outdoor market, which has become famous for big discounts on designer brands and leather goods.
  • For a chilled out evening with some excellent aperitifs, smooth music and inspiring art, head to Almarosa www.almarosa.it, a music art bar with a cosy atmosphere. Viale Morin, 89.
